Work Visas
Various work visas for individuals with specific skills or qualifications:
- Skilled Independent Visa – for workers who are not sponsored by an employer or family member.
- Skilled Nominated Visa – State or territory-nominated visa for skilled workers.
- Temporary Skill Shortage Visa – for skilled workers nominated by an approved employer to work temporarily in Australia.
- Employer Nominations Scheme – for skilled workers who are nominated by an Australian employer to work permanently in Australia.
Student Visas
To study in Australia as an international student, you typically need a student visa. Apart from the common student visa, there are various types of visas for students including ones for school, VET and university courses, study exchange programs, and internship opportunities, as well as for student guardian visas for parents/guardians of students who are under 18.
Visitor Visas
These visas are for people who wish to visit Australia for tourism purposes, business meetings or visiting family and friends. We can organise visitor visas for short stays or longer periods, depending on the purpose of the visit.
Family & Partner Migration Visas
These are for family members of Australian citizens, permanent residents or eligible New Zealand citizens, which include partner visas, parent visas and child visas.
Working Holiday Visas
These visas allow young people from eligible countries to work and travel in Australia for a limited period.
Business and Investor Visas
For overseas business owners and investors who would like to remain in Australia, to set up a business or invest.
Electronic Travel Authority (ETA) and eVisitor Visas
These are streamlined visas for citizens of certain countries, allowing them to visit Australia for short stays.
Visa Cancellation and Refusal Appeals
If you have had your Visa cancelled or refused whilst in Australia, in most cases you can appeal and may be able to have the decision reversed.
